#8080de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8080de is composed of 50.2% red, 50.2%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.3% cyan, 42.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 58.8% and a lightness of 68.6%. #8080de color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#0101bd.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#8080de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8080de has RGB values of R:128, G:128,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 8421598.

Shades and Tints of #8080de

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03030d is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#8080de

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ababb3 is the less saturated color, while #6161fd is the most saturated one.
